Output 28042a8d70de2dbfee4dfe0c8ad656fa43320d7db6ac48bbea6e5133820d02ae:0

value
19850650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3740f5e4bc1b6f89d9c41609ff8ff264dbf5a OP_EQUAL
address
3BMEX82NTumwkW9a7YKYnBumR3QLUdhJbD
transaction
28042a8d70de2dbfee4dfe0c8ad656fa43320d7db6ac48bbea6e5133820d02ae
confirmations
348153
spent
true